Overlooking the Surrounding Atmosphere
When picking exterior paint shades, lots of services neglect the relevance of their surrounding atmosphere, which can bring about mismatched aesthetics and lost opportunities. You may locate a lively tone appealing alone, however if it clashes with neighboring structures or the all-natural landscape, it can produce an inhospitable environment.
Consider the building design of bordering structures and the general vibe of your area. If you're in a coastal neighborhood, soft blues and sandy off-whites may reverberate better than vibrant reds or deep environment-friendlies. Likewise, city settings usually prefer streamlined, modern-day combinations that straighten with the surrounding facilities.
Take some time to evaluate the colors dominating your area. This doesn't indicate you can't express your brand name's individuality, yet it must balance with its atmosphere. You intend to attract clients, not repel them with disconcerting contrasts.
Integrating components like neighborhood flora can additionally boost your design, creating a smooth change in between your company and its environments.
Overlooking Shade Psychology
Ignoring the surrounding setting can cause dissimilar appearances, however that's simply one part of the equation. You can't forget shade psychology when choosing outside paint shades for your company. Colors stimulate feelings and can greatly influence just how potential consumers view your brand name. As an example, blue frequently shares trust fund and professionalism and trust, while red can stir up interest and seriousness.
Consider your target audience and the sensations you intend to evoke. If your organization is family-oriented, warm colors like yellows and oranges can create an inviting environment. Alternatively, if you're aiming for a streamlined, contemporary ambiance, trendy tones like grey or navy could be more appropriate.
Do not neglect that shades can likewise influence exposure and stand out. Brighter tones can stick out in a congested environment, making your company extra visible. However, choose wisely; extremely intense shades could overwhelm or discourage clients, depending on your industry.
Make certain to test paint examples in various illumination problems to see just how they engage with the setting and your message.

Neglecting Upkeep Demands
Picking the right outside paint shade isn't just about appearances or brand name placement; it also involves considering upkeep. When you pick a shade, consider exactly how it will certainly stand up over time and what maintenance it'll demand. Some shades show dirt and grime greater than others, calling for constant cleaning or repainting. For instance, lighter shades might need routine washing to maintain them looking fresh, while darker tones can discolor quicker under severe sunlight.
Don't neglect to evaluate the paint's longevity versus the components. If you remain in a region with extreme weather, go with a color and finish that holds up against the conditions. Certain colors can also show heat or absorb it, impacting your structure's energy performance and longevity.
Additionally, take into consideration exactly how often you want to invest time and money into upkeep. If you prefer a low-maintenance option, choose a color that's much less susceptible to fading or staining.
Eventually, making an informed selection regarding paint shades indicates factoring in the long-lasting upkeep, guaranteeing your organization looks its finest without consistent intervention. Keep these upkeep needs in mind to prevent costly fixings and ensure your exterior continues to be appealing in time.
